Job description

Our client is a vibrant and progressive graduate college within a globally recognised higher education institution. Founded from the merger of two seperate colleges in 2008, it offers a fresh and modern take on the university experience. With around 650 students, 300 fellows, and a global network of alumni, the college is based on the historic Woodstock Road site, centered around the iconic Radcliffe Observatory.

Prospectus are delighted to be supporting with their search for a Regular Giving and Supporter Engagement Officer.

The Regular Giving and Supporter Engagement Officer will lead the development and delivery of the college's new regular giving programme. The role combines donor communications with stewardship events and offers a unique opportunity to build initiatives like Giving Days, print and digital appeals, and alumni engagement activities. This is a hands-on, creative role, perfect for someone keen to make a lasting impact in a collegiate fundraising setting.

The ideal candidate will have experience in fundraising or alumni engagement, preferably within higher education. Strong communication skills, creativity, and a proactive mindset are essential, along with the ability to manage multiple projects and build positive relationships. Experience running regular giving campaigns and managing events is a plus, and a collaborative, flexible approach will be key to success in this growing team.
